What does "coyote" mean?
-
noun A wild dog-like animal native to North America, smaller than a wolf.
"A coyote howled somewhere out in the desert at night."
-
noun Informal: a person who smuggles migrants across a border for payment.
"The family paid a coyote thousands of dollars to guide them across the border."
